π·πΊπ€ GLOBAL DIGITAL FORUM AGENDA: SOVEREIGNTY, AI & CYBERSECURITY
At the upcoming Global Digital Forum in Russia's Nizhny Novgorod, the spotlight will be on:
πΈ Digital sovereignty
πΈ ICT cooperation with the Global South
πΈ AI regulation and international law
πΈ Russiaβs push for the UN Cybercrime Convention
The forum aims to give developing countries a stronger voice in shaping global digital policy, including rules for responsible AI, information security, and fair access to ICT infrastructure, Russia's Deputy FM Sergey Vershinin announced.
A separate session will focus on Russiaβs ICT-related proposals, especially the new UN Convention on Cybercrime, hailed by Vershinin as a diplomatic success that will launch real mechanisms of international law enforcement cooperation in cyberspace.
Other agenda items include:
πΈ Building permanent UN mechanisms for international information security (IIS)
πΈ Improving global coordination on cyber incident response
πΈ Deepening cooperation with BRICS, SCO, Africa, Latin America & the Asia-Pacific on practical cybersecurity efforts
On AI, Russia will push for technological sovereignty and emphasize that developers must comply with national laws and international legal norms.

π΅π± ANTI-UKRAINE VOTE COULD SWING POLAND'S ELECTION
On June 1, Poland heads into a tight presidential runoff between:
πΉ Rafal Trzaskowski β pro-EU mayor of Warsaw, aligned with PM Donald Tuskβs Civic Coalition
πΉ Karol Nawrocki β conservative historian linked to Law and Justice (PiS), known for his nationalist rhetoric
π³ First round snapshot
Trzaskowski led with 31.4%, just 2 points ahead of Nawrocki. Now, the deciding votes may come from supporters of candidates like SΕawomir Mentzen and Grzegorz Braun β who openly oppose aid to Ukraine and refugee policies.
Ukraine becomes the wedge issue
Poland hosts nearly 1M Ukrainian refugees and is a top arms donor to Kiev. But public sentiment is shifting:
π Support for accepting refugees has dropped from 81% to 50%
π« 68% of Poles oppose sending troops to Ukraine
πΎ Farmers protest against Ukrainian grain flooding the Polish market
π₯ What the candidates say
Both reject the EU migrant quota system and oppose deploying Polish troops to Ukraine.
βͺοΈTrzaskowski: Proposes cutting benefits to unemployed Ukrainian refugees
βͺοΈNawrocki: Accuses Volodymyr Zelensky of disrespecting Poland and vows to protect Polish markets
π§ Whatβs at stake
While Warsaw will remain a core EU backer of Kiev, this election could redefine how Poland balances its Ukraine policy with growing domestic discontent.
